General Health Overview
| Metric | Palm Bay | Florida Avg | US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Life Expectancy (years) | 77.8 | 77.2 | 78.3 |
| Uninsured Population (%) | 12.2% | 11.9% | 8.5% |
Life expectancy in Palm Bay is 77.8 years, about 0.6 years longer than the Florida average of 77.2 years.
The uninsured population in Palm Bay is 12.2%, higher than the Florida average of 11.9%.
Disease Prevalence
| Disease / Condition | Palm Bay | Florida Avg | US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Diabetes | 12.4% | 12.5% | 11.3% |
| Cancer | 6.9% | 7.3% | 6.9% |
| Heart Diseases | 7.3% | 8.0% | 7.1% |
| Adult Obesity | 34.9% | 33.8% | 34.3% |
| Self-Rated Poor Health | 17.6% | 19.5% | 16.3% |
On average, diseases in Palm Bay are about the same as in Florida.
Health Behaviors
| Behavior | Palm Bay | Florida Avg | US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Smokers | 18.8% | 21.3% | 19.0% |
| Binge Drinking | 14.6% | 14.8% | 16.5% |
| Sedentary Lifestyle | 27.8% | 29.1% | 25.1% |
On average, health behaviors in Palm Bay are about the same as in Florida.
Air Quality
| Metric | Palm Bay | Florida Avg | US Average |
|---|---|---|---|
| Air Pollution (μg/m³) | 7.18 | 7.27 | 6.09 |
With an annual average of 7.2 µg/m³ of fine particulate matter (PM2.5), air quality in Palm Bay is good — generally safe air quality for the vast majority of residents.
